Blue Owl Real Estate Net Lease Trust Sells Shares, Declares Jan 2026 Distributions

What Happened
Blue Owl Real Estate Net Lease Trust (ORENT) filed an 8‑K reporting two material events. On February 2, 2026 the company sold an aggregate of 18,490,827 common shares for gross proceeds of approximately $195.8 million (based on NAV as of 12/31/2025). The share offers were made exempt from Securities Act registration under Section 4(a)(2), Regulation D and/or Regulation S. Separately, on January 26, 2026 the company declared a distribution for each class of common shares: a gross distribution of $0.0625 per share, payable to holders of record on January 31, 2026 and to be paid or reinvested on or about February 18, 2026.

Key Details

  • Unregistered share sale (Feb 2, 2026): 18,490,827 total shares for approx. $195.8 million gross proceeds.
    • Class S: 8,556,172 shares — $90,456,799 gross (includes $634,109 in commissions)
    • Class N: 2,009,996 shares — $21,595,918 gross (includes $322,518 in commissions)
    • Class D: 96,507 shares — $1,000,000 gross
    • Class I: 7,828,152 shares — $82,748,268 gross
  • Distribution (declared Jan 26, 2026): gross $0.0625000 per share for all classes; shareholder servicing fees reduce net payables as follows:
    • Class S net $0.0550639 (fee $0.0074361)
    • Class N net $0.0580901 (fee $0.0044099)
    • Class D net $0.0603412 (fee $0.0021588)
    • Class I net $0.0625000 (no servicing fee)
  • Payment mechanics: record date Jan 31, 2026; paid or reinvested on or about Feb 18, 2026; reinvestment available via the company’s distribution reinvestment plan.
  • Performance note: total gross return on Class I shares for the year ended Dec 31, 2025 was 13.4%.

Why It Matters
The share sale increases the company’s equity base and raises ~ $196M of capital, which may be used for portfolio growth, debt management, or other corporate purposes (the filing states the sale but does not specify proceeds usage). The declared distribution and clear payment/reinvestment terms affect income for shareholders this quarter; net amounts differ by share class due to servicing fees. Retail investors should note the timing (record date Jan 31, payment ~Feb 18) and the per‑share amounts when evaluating near‑term cash flow or reinvestment decisions.
